Clean up some uses of "auto".

Make actual types more explicit, either by replacing "auto"
with actual type or by assigning std::pair<> elements of
an "auto" variable to typed variables. Avoid binding const
references to temporaries. Avoid copying a container.

Test: m test-art-host-gtest
Change-Id: I1a59f9ba1ee15950cacfc5853bd010c1726de603
